FxWirePro: USD/CNY edges higher, outlook bearish

• USD/CNY gained modestly on  Tuesday  as   Yuan weakened despite the central bank setting its midpoint guidance at a one-week low.

• Before the market opened, the People's Bank of China set the midpoint rate   at 6.7917 per dollar, its weakest since July 28 and 322 pips weaker than   estimate.

• The spot yuan is allowed to trade 2% on either side of the midpoint each day. The weak guidance came   after sliding in the wake of yen-buying intervention and easing oil prices.

• China's manufacturing activity grew at its weakest pace in four months in July, with slower gains in output and new orders, although export orders returned to expansion after a previous decline, according to a private-sector survey released Monday.

•  Immediate resistance is located at 6.759(Daily high), any close above will push the pair towards 6.772(38.2%fib)

• Support is seen at 6.746(23.6%fib) and break below could take the pair towards 6.739 (Lower BB).
